| 释义 | † reevern. Obsolete.   In cider-making: a wooden instrument for collecting the crushed apples from the cider mill. ΚΠ 1807    T. Rudge Gen. View Agric. Gloucester ix. 224  				The reever is a piece of board fixed to a wooden handle, and made to fit the form of the cistern. 1813    T. Rudge Gen. View Agric. Glouc. 222  				The stirrer, reever, and shovel used in the process [of cider making]. 1833    J. C. Loudon Encycl. Cottage Archit. §1314  				The Reever..to push it [sc. apple-pulp] up together for removal when ground. 1888    Jrnl. Royal Agric. Soc. 2nd Ser. 24 184  				In addition to the mill there will be required a stirrer, a reever, and a shovel... The reever is a piece of board, made of the same shape as the section of the trough, fastened to a wooden handle, and is used to draw the pulp together in the trough.
